Ibm mobilefirst Worklight预览显示网络错误-404

Ibm mobilefirst Worklight预览显示网络错误-404,ibm-mobilefirst,worklight-server,worklight-studio,Ibm Mobilefirst,Worklight Server,Worklight Studio,当我从Worklight控制台预览我的应用程序时,firebug中出现以下错误。此外,预览中缺少图像 "NetworkError: 404 Not Found - http://192.168.3.100:10080/WorklightSample/apps/services/preview/MyApp/common/0/images/logo.png" 所有文件都存在于项目中相应的文件夹中。根据Stackoverflow和其他论坛提供的提示,我尝试了以下方法: 已清除的资源 清理Workli

当我从Worklight控制台预览我的应用程序时,firebug中出现以下错误。此外,预览中缺少图像

"NetworkError: 404 Not Found - http://192.168.3.100:10080/WorklightSample/apps/services/preview/MyApp/common/0/images/logo.png"
所有文件都存在于项目中相应的文件夹中。根据Stackoverflow和其他论坛提供的提示,我尝试了以下方法:

  • 已清除的资源
  • 清理Worklight开发服务器
  • 清除垃圾箱文件夹
  • 已删除Worklight Development Server并重新启动eclipse
  • 更改的工作区
  • 所有这些都没有用。如何删除此错误

    编辑: 我的index.html是:

    <body style="display:none;">
            <div data-role="page" id="loginPageDiv">
                <div data-role="content" style="padding: 15px">
    
                </div>
            </div>
            <div data-role="page" id="forgotPasswordPageDiv">
                <div data-role="content" style="padding: 15px"></div>
            </div>
    <script src="js/initOptions.js"></script>
            <script src="js/main.js"></script>
            <script src="js/messages.js"></script>
            <script type="text/javascript">
            $(document).ready(function(){
                $("#loginPageDiv").load("pages/loginPage.html");
            });
            </script>
        </body>
    
    
    $(文档).ready(函数(){
    $(“#loginPageDiv”).load(“pages/loginPage.html”);
    });
    
    页面文件夹中的我的loginPage.html是

    <div id="wrapper">
    <img src="../images/logo.png" /> <br>
    <div id="searchText">Please enter your username and password</div>
    <input id="emailBox" class="loginInput" type="text" placeholder="Email Address">
    <input id="passwordBox"  class="loginInput" type="text" placeholder="Password"><br> 
    <div id="checkboxDiv"><input type="checkbox" checked="checked">Keep me signed in</div> <br>
    <input type="submit" class="btn-common-green" name="searchBtn" value="Search" onclick="getSearchResults();">
    </div>    
    
    
    
    请输入您的用户名和密码
    让我继续登录
    当我将代码添加为

    <img src="images/logo.png" />
    
    
    
    在index.html中,图像将加载到索引页面中。当代码在内页中给出时,为什么它不拍摄图像

  • 我认为您不需要将下面的代码片段放在您放置的位置。相反,您需要在
    main.js>wlCommonInit()
    中调用该页面

  • 对于
    img
    标记,它应该在没有
    的情况下工作。


  • 提供我们可以看到这种情况发生的项目,复制它并尝试调试。还要提到您的Worklight版本和内部版本号。以及您在哪个浏览器上看到这种现象。由于安全原因,我无法将我的项目提供给您。我的worklight版本是6.2。浏览器是Mozilla firefox,为什么要投反对票?因为我认为这个问题是sa低质量的问题,因为您没有提供任何可以帮助您调试它的东西。如果应用程序是敏感的,并且您需要帮助-考虑从堆栈溢出移除这个问题,并打开IBM的PMR(支持票),以便能够提供您的支持。如果你也可以用一个新的应用程序重新创建它,请提供。我已经编辑了问题并添加了详细信息。请查收。是因为图像是在内部页面中添加的,服务器没有加载它吗?